umm lets see... good project car well, I would do what a lot of peeps do.. take a Audi 4000 CS, and a Audi 5000 CS... you could get both for very cheap, take the 2.3T engine out of the 5k and drop into the 4k.. and bam!! now you can upgrade the turbo and do other things like that.. and you would be a smoking car w/ quattro!!

Here is the current H22A project... 1999 Civic EX, H22A powertrain, Pro-Street Header, J's Racing Intake, CROME tune... Getting a Full-Race Turbocharger system in a year or so, it takes a while to save up $4,000.



Our current project... Old picture. This is my all motor D16Z6 Single Camshaft Engine, Individual Throttle Bodies, ZC D16A1 13:1CR Pistons, working on the valvetrain right now, going with full Crower. Then, Venom VX-3000 Nitrous Oxide System. Looking at 13 second passes.



Back in the day... Our first two H22A swaps, with the owner of the white car in front (Brian), and the swap master in the back (Scott).



Here's a picture of our white 1994 Civic Si, getting ready to go to the trenches for 13 second passes, stock engine... The engine is torn down right now, getting Type-S oversized (.020 over) pistons, full valve train, Toda B camshafts, and he's thinking about ITB's as well. He's getting that crazy Pro-Street header when the 1999 gets boosted.



So just some things to consider... Hondas are a lot of fun.
